LIBBY — Libby scored 26 runs in the first three innings of play before calling off the dogs in a dominant performance against Troy on Thursday afternoon.

The Loggers scored five runs in the first inning, eight in the second inning and 13 runs in the third inning to pile on the Trojans in the win. Troy put up a single run on two hits in the loss, notching six errors as a team.

Madisen Monigold and Jayden Winslow each went 4 for 5 at the plate to lead Libby. Monigold added a triple and two RBIs and teammate Khalyn Hageness was 3 for 4 from the plate with a double and three RBIs while picking up the win in the circle.

In total, 11 different Logger batters recorded hits in the win.

Alyssa Lewis and Montana Rice were the only batters to pick up hits for Troy. Tristin Winebark earned an RBI on a walk in the second inning.
